President Donald Trump is holding a meeting in Washington on Thursday to announce the $5 billion pledge that member states have made for reconstruction and humanitarian efforts in Gaza.
Skepticism is on the rise surrounding this announcement, as the recovery plan for Gaza, announced by Jared Kushner in Davos, has been at a halt and aid into the warzone has been minimal. U.S. allies such as Germany, France, and the United Kingdom - even the Vatican - have declined their invitation to this meeting.
On today's episode of Global Campus, Annenberg Media's Carl Massad sat with James Gelvin, a professor of Middle Eastern History at the University of California Los Angeles, to talk about the efficacy of the aid package and its long term effect on peace in the region.
